Output 629cfd96cab19733aa7e989b75139efa997bd4781e367b627b9023f69e89aaf6:1

value
21658891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00e0bbcd96850a3bd3fa21a3ef232438ab196c49 OP_EQUAL
address
M7yoTCFmeFtrUrXrUPR1ULK213Y3MmuWrh
transaction
629cfd96cab19733aa7e989b75139efa997bd4781e367b627b9023f69e89aaf6
spent
true